H A D | expand-cgroup.c | diff 9b0a7836359443227c9af101f7aea8412e739458 Tue Oct 27 02:28:54 CDT 2020 Namhyung Kim <namhyung@kernel.org> perf test: Use generic event for expand_libpfm_events()
I found that the UNHALTED_CORE_CYCLES event is only available in the Intel machines and it makes other vendors/archs fail on the test. As libpfm4 can parse the generic events like cycles, let's use them.
